1116 First Street <br /> Page 2' <br /> If sail contamination has not been defined within the estimated scope of work, as time <br /> allows within the budget, additional sail borings should be drilled within the same,phase of <br /> work. If soil contamination can be defined and appears to be limited, PHS/EHD suggests in <br /> addition to chemical analysis, the analysis of parameters which may include: organic <br /> carbon content, soil aeration, soil moisture content, soil pH, microbial population, and sail <br /> nutrient concentration (CNP ratio) that may aid in environmental fate analysis. <br /> Cance the extent of soil contamination has been determined remedial alternatives should be <br /> evaluated.
